Moving in Tamiami, Florida

Tamiami sits in Miami-Dade County, Florida, inside the Miami-Fort Lauderdale-West Palm Beach, FL metropolitan area. Census data pegs the local population at 52,851 across 17,774 households. Median household income is $72,645, with 73% of residents owning their homes. The median home value runs $414,400.

Common questions about movers in Tamiami

How much does a local move in Tamiami, FL typically cost?

Costs vary based on home size, distance, and services needed. We don't have current pricing data for Tamiami specifically, so request quotes from multiple movers listed here to compare rates for your particular move.

Do movers in Tamiami handle apartment and condo moves?

Yes. Most full-service movers in the area are experienced with both single-family homes and multi-unit buildings. Let them know about elevator access, parking restrictions, or building rules when you request a quote.

How far in advance should I book a mover in Tamiami?

Booking two to four weeks ahead is a reasonable target for most moves. If you're planning a move during peak seasons like summer or the winter holidays, earlier is better to secure your preferred date.

Can local movers also handle long-distance moves out of Florida?

Many movers serving Tamiami offer both local and long-distance services. Check each company's listed service range, and confirm they hold the proper licensing for interstate moves if you're leaving Florida.

What should I ask a mover before hiring them?

Ask whether they're licensed and insured in Florida, how they calculate their rates, what their policy is on damaged items, and whether the quote is binding or an estimate. Getting everything in writing protects you.

Are there movers in Tamiami who handle specialty items like pianos or antiques?

Some movers in the Miami-Dade area specialize in fragile or oversized items. When browsing this directory, look for movers that list specialty services, and describe your specific items when requesting quotes.
